How much does it cost to rent a home in Dunlap?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Dunlap 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,874 | $1,000 | $3,681 |
Dunlap 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,956 | $850 | $5,106 |
Dunlap 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,529 | $1,111 | $4,700 |
Dunlap 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,901 | $1,500 | $4,995 |
Dunlap 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,690 | $1,111 | $4,650 |
Dunlap 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,900 | $4,900 | $4,900 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Dunlap
What type of rentals are currently available in Dunlap?
There are currently 1384 Apartments for Rent in Dunlap, PA with pricing that ranges from $550 to $10,869. There are also 455 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Dunlap ranging from $650 to $5,106.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Dunlap?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Dunlap ranges from $650 to $5,106 with an average monthly rent of $2,490.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Dunlap?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Dunlap range from $754 to $9,950,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$850 to $5,106.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,111 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$670.
